A large number of baby with rubella syndrome was observed after rubella epidemic of 1963 in United States of America and of 1965 in Okinawa. However, rubella syndrome babies were scarcely found in Japan, although the outbreak swept over the whole country from 1965 to 1967. In this situation, it is of interest to know the immunity of pregnant women to the virus at the time when epidemic occured. Recently, rubella epidemic in Sendai area occured in 1961 and 1966 to 67. Therefore, HI antibodies of sera obtained from pregnant women in 1962, next year of epidemie, and in 1965, the year before epidemic, were retrospectively examined. As a result, HI antibody with moderate titer against rubella virus was demonstrated in all of the sera tested, although most of children showed the high titer more than 1:512 next year of epidemic. Thus it is suggested that pregnant women in Sendai might be scarcely infected with the virus at the rubella epidemics, because they had acquired the immunity before the epidemics. It may be concluded that immunity of pregnant women is the most important factor to influence the occurence of rubella syndrome.
